Match Info
Series: Pakistan in Australia 2023/24
తేదీ: Dec 14 2023, Thu - 07:50 AM (IST)
Country: Australia
City: Perth
వేదిక: Optus Stadium
టాస్: Australia won the toss and elected to bat.
Australia Playing XI: David Warner, Usman Khawaja, Marnus Labuschagne, Steve Smith, Travis Head, Mitchell Marsh, Alex Carey (wk), Mitchell Starc, Pat Cummins (c), Nathan Lyon, Josh Hazlewood
Pakistan Playing XI: Imam ul-Haq, Abdullah Shafique, Shan Masood (c), Babar Azam, Saud Shakeel, Sarfaraz Ahmed (wk), Agha Salman, Faheem Ashraf, Shaheen Afridi, Aamir Jamal, Khurram Shahzad
  • Australia have lost only one of their last 10 men’s Tests against Pakistan (W6 D3) – a 373-run loss in October 2018; they are undefeated in their five meetings in the format since then (W3 D2).
  • Australia have lost only one of their last 25 men’s Tests at home against Pakistan (W19 D5) – a 74-run defeat in Sydney in December 1995; they have won their 14 such fixtures since then.
  • Pakistan have won six of their last seven men’s Tests away from home (L1), including each of their last two; their only defeat in that span was a 246-run loss against Sri Lanka (July 2022).
  • Australia have won all their three men’s Tests at Perth Stadium, batting first on the day in each of those three matches; only at Old Wanderers Ground in Johannesburg (W2 D3) have they played more games at a single venue in the history of the format without losing.
  • Pakistan have a batting good connection rate of 75% in men’s Tests in 2023, the best of any team this year and nine percentage points more than Australia (66%).
  • Australia have dropped 42 catch attempts in men’s Tests in 2023, 11 more than any other team this year; their 70% catch success rate (96/138) is the second lowest of any team in the format this year (Ireland – 13/20 – 65%).
  • Travis Head (2,904) is 96 away from scoring 3,000 runs for Australia in men’s Tests; Head has scored 50+ in three of his five Test innings at Perth Stadium (58, 19, 56, 5, 99).
  • Steven Smith (32) is one away from recording the outright second most hundreds for Australia in men’s Tests (Ricky Ponting – 41, Steve Waugh 32); Smith has not been dismissed across his last two Test innings at Perth Stadium (200*, 20*).
  • Nathan Lyon (496) is four away from becoming the third player to take 500 wickets in men’s Tests for Australia (Shane Warne, Glenn McGrath) and the eighth overall; however, Lyon’s Test bowling average against Pakistan (46.6) is his highest against any team.
  • Babar Azam (49) is one away from reaching 50 appearances in men’s Tests for Pakistan; he has scored 50+ in each of his last three Test innings against Australia (196, 67, 55).
